The Nayden Rehabilitation Clinic offers outpatient physical therapy services to the UConn community and local residents. Using evidence-based research to deliver high-quality patient care, the clinic also serves as an educational facility and outreach setting for the Department of Kinesiology\u2019s <a href=\"https:\/\/physicaltherapy.cahnr.uconn.edu\/\">Doctor of Physical Therapy (DPT) Program.<\/a><\/p>\n<p>The Parkinson\u2019s disease exercise class provides an opportunity for students and faculty to work directly with patients to support and improve their health and well-being.<\/p>\n<p>Exercise is important for everyone and those with Parkinson\u2019s can benefit in slowing the progression of the disease and its effects on the brain and body. Parkinson\u2019s, a neurodegenerative disease, affects nerve cells in the brain, which causes unintended and uncontrolled movements.<\/p>\n<p>The class uses aerobic, balance, and coordination exercises, and offers a supportive space that can improve its members\u2019 physical and mental health and motivation to exercise.<\/p>\n<p>Col\u00f3n-Semenza created the exercise class during her time working as a physical therapist at the <a href=\"https:\/\/nayden.uconn.edu\/\">Nayden Rehabilitation Clinic<\/a> at UConn Health. Upon discharging a patient from their rehabilitation, she suggested they continue therapy at an exercise class for Parkinson\u2019s patients in Glastonbury.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There were many people in the area who had Parkinson\u2019s disease. As I saw patients with Parkinson\u2019s at the clinic, I\u2019d recommend the class to them. In the time since, we\u2019ve become more known and grown to offer the class well beyond the clinic\u2019s patients.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>Col\u00f3n-Semenza and Colleen Bonadies, physical therapist at UConn Health, have co-led the class as it transitioned from the Nayden Clinic to the Department of Kinesiology on the Storrs campus.<\/p>\n<p>The class is now offered as a free service for the community through the <a href=\"https:\/\/physicaltherapy.cahnr.uconn.edu\/about-the-clinic\/\">UConn PT C.A.R.E.S. Pro-Bono Clinic<\/a>, a student-run, faculty-guided program that offers health and wellness services to uninsured or underinsured members of the community to access physical therapy services.<\/p>\n<p>The class creates a learning environment for students in the physical therapy program. Every semester, two students in the doctor of physical therapy program participate to gain experience working with patients with Parkinson\u2019s disease.<\/p>\n<p>Col\u00f3n-Semenza has embarked on additional research exploring ways to treat patients with Parkinson\u2019s disease, assessing their conditions and ensuring they experience the highest-possible quality of life.<\/p>\n<p>Her current research examines which physical activities and interventions might work best for underrepresented populations, such as Hispanic communities. These groups have historically been marginalized in research studies on Parkinson\u2019s disease and frequently experience barriers to access healthcare.<\/p>\n<p>She is exploring peer support for exercise through a virtual program that aims to reach geographically diverse areas with support from the <a href=\"https:\/\/health.uconn.edu\/aging\/\">UConn Center on Aging<\/a>.<\/p>\n<p>In another project, Col\u00f3n-Semenza is working with Clare Benson, an assistant professor of photography in the UConn School of Fine Arts, on an interactive project to create images through movement to improve walking ability and the motivation for practice. The project is funded by a STEAM Innovation Grant from the Office of the Vice President for Research.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This is all research that has been spawned by this class and these participants,\u201d says Col\u00f3n-Semenza. \u201cFor the last ten years, our program has grown from clinical services to incorporate research, community outreach, and student learning.
